3 held with 2 kg marijuana, cash



KATHMANDU: Police arrested three individuals in possession of narcotic drugs along with cash from the capital.

Acting on a tip-off, police arrested them with two kilograms of marijuana along with Rs 864,720 in cash from Koteshwor on Wednesday night.

The arrested are Abinash Sah, 21, of Saptari, currently staying at Koteshwor, Bindu Tamang, 28, of Dhading and Sangita Yadav, 30, of Sunsari.

Police said they are investigating the case after taking them under control.
